A Global Phenomenon Takes Shape
The origins of the MCU can be traced back to 2008, when the release of Iron Man kicked off a decade-long journey that would ultimately lead to the creation of a vast, interconnected web of 23 interconnected films. Since then, the franchise has expanded to include multiple television series, animated projects, and even theme park attractions.
With over $22 billion in worldwide box office revenue, the MCU has surpassed the iconic Star Wars franchise, cementing its position as the highest-grossing film franchise of all time. This remarkable achievement can be attributed to a combination of strategic planning, clever marketing, and a deep understanding of what audiences crave in a cinematic experience.
The Mechanics of Success
So, what sets the MCU apart from other film franchises? One key factor is its carefully crafted interconnected narrative, which allows characters from different films to cross over and create a shared universe. This approach encourages audience engagement, fostering a sense of ownership and loyalty that extends beyond individual films to the broader franchise as a whole.
Another crucial element is the attention to detail, as each film is woven into the larger tapestry of the MCU. This dedication to creating a seamless, immersive experience has earned the franchise a loyal fan base, comprised of fans who eagerly anticipate each new release.
Cultural and Economic Impacts
The MCU's influence extends far beyond the world of entertainment, with significant cultural and economic implications. As a cultural phenomenon, it has inspired countless fan art, cosplay, and even music. The franchise's impact on popular culture is evident in its ability to tap into and reflect the hopes, fears, and desires of audiences worldwide.
Economically, the MCU has created a multibillion-dollar industry, generating revenue through box office sales, merchandise, and licensing agreements. This has not only made Marvel a household name but also created a significant number of jobs and stimulated local economies through theme park tourism.
